The Medical Reality of PPHN and Zoloft Exposure

Persistent Pulmonary Hypertension of the Newborn (PPHN) is a serious condition characterized by the failure of the normal circulatory transition after birth. In affected infants, pulmonary vascular resistance remains elevated, causing right-to-left shunting of blood across the foramen ovale or ductus arteriosus. This leads to severe hypoxemia that is often refractory to supplemental oxygen. Clinical presentation typically includes tachypnea, cyanosis, and respiratory distress within the first hours or days of life. Diagnosis is confirmed by echocardiography, which demonstrates elevated pulmonary artery pressure and evidence of extrapulmonary shunting. PPHN carries significant morbidity and mortality, requiring intensive care interventions such as inhaled nitric oxide, extracorporeal membrane oxygenation, or other pulmonary vasodilators. Zoloft (sertraline hydrochloride) is a selective serotonin reuptake inhibitor (SSRI) approved for major depressive disorder, obsessive-compulsive disorder, panic disorder, posttraumatic stress disorder, social anxiety disorder, and premenstrual dysphoric disorder. Its pharmacology involves inhibition of serotonin reuptake at the presynaptic neuron, increasing serotonin availability in the synaptic cleft. While effective for these indications, Zoloft has been associated with a range of adverse effects. In clinical trials involving 3066 adults treated with Zoloft (mostly 50 mg to 200 mg per day) for 8 to 12 weeks, representing 568 patient-years of exposure, common adverse reactions leading to discontinuation included nausea (3%), diarrhea (2%), agitation (2%), and insomnia (2%) (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=fe9e8b7d-61ea-409d-84aa-3ebd79a046b5). Additional adverse reactions reported at rates greater than 2% and twice placebo in major depressive disorder trials included decreased appetite, dizziness, fatigue, headache, somnolence, tremor, and vomiting (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=fe9e8b7d-61ea-409d-84aa-3ebd79a046b5). Sexual adverse reactions were also noted, such as ejaculation failure (8% vs. 1% placebo) and libido decreased (7% vs. 2% placebo) in men, and libido decreased (4% vs. 2% placebo) in women (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=fe9e8b7d-61ea-409d-84aa-3ebd79a046b5).

Mechanistic Link and Risk Context

The mechanistic pathway linking Zoloft to PPHN involves serotonin's role in pulmonary vascular development and tone. Serotonin is a potent vasoconstrictor and smooth muscle mitogen. During fetal life, high levels of serotonin contribute to elevated pulmonary vascular resistance. After birth, serotonin levels normally decline, allowing pulmonary vasodilation. SSRIs like Zoloft inhibit serotonin reuptake, potentially leading to elevated serotonin levels in the fetal circulation. This excess serotonin may interfere with the normal postnatal drop in pulmonary vascular resistance, promoting persistent vasoconstriction and abnormal vascular remodeling. Animal studies and epidemiological data have suggested an association between maternal SSRI use, particularly in late pregnancy, and an increased risk of PPHN. The timing of exposure is critical: the highest risk appears to be associated with use after the 20th week of gestation, when the pulmonary vasculature is undergoing significant development. From a risk perspective, the adequacy of warnings regarding Zoloft and PPHN is a central concern. The prescribing information for Zoloft includes a section on adverse reactions, but it does not explicitly list PPHN as a known adverse effect in the clinical trial data provided. The clinical trials described involved adult patients, not pregnant women or neonates, and the adverse reaction tables focus on common events such as nausea, sexual dysfunction, and insomnia (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=fe9e8b7d-61ea-409d-84aa-3ebd79a046b5). The absence of PPHN from these tables does not necessarily mean the risk is absent; it may reflect the limited size and duration of trials, which are not designed to detect rare events. Regulatory agencies, including the FDA, have issued public health advisories about the potential link between SSRIs and PPHN, but the drug label itself may not provide clear, prominent warnings. This gap in communication could affect a patient's ability to make an informed decision about treatment during pregnancy.

Legal Considerations and Georgia's Statute of Limitations

For affected patients and their families, attorney-related considerations are important. In Georgia, the statute of limitations for product liability and medical malpractice claims generally requires filing within two years from the date the injury is discovered or reasonably should have been discovered. For PPHN, this discovery typically occurs at or shortly after birth, when the diagnosis is made. However, the timeline between exposure and documented harm is critical. Maternal use of Zoloft during pregnancy, especially in the third trimester, creates a temporal relationship that may support a claim. The infant's injury—PPHN—must be linked to the drug exposure through medical evidence, including expert testimony on pharmacology and causation. An attorney would need to establish that the manufacturer failed to provide adequate warnings about the risk of PPHN, that the mother used Zoloft as prescribed, and that the infant suffered harm as a result. The statute of limitations in Georgia is strict, and delays in filing can bar recovery. Therefore, prompt consultation with a qualified attorney is essential for families considering legal action.
